Re “Parental Equation,” May 29.

In regard to traditionally taught math versus integrated math, I was wondering how the quadratic formula, taught in algebra I, might be taught through a hands-on experience. It simply cannot be taught with a tape measure or through baking up a batch of cookies.

Second, what would preclude a traditionally taught geometry class from taking a tape measure and mirror outside (though I am puzzled as to the use of the mirror in this technique) to determine the height of a tree, just as Donna Wyatt suggests that an integrated math class might do?

PEGGY GANATTA

Northridge
